The Hidden Cost of “Quick Fix” Auto Repairs: Why That Strut Assembly Might Cost You More Than Time

2026-07-13 Jane Smith

"The $890 Mistake"

I've been handling B2B parts orders for a mid-sized independent shop for about six years now. I'm the guy who processes the orders, the one who takes the call from the frustrated mechanic at 4:55 PM on a Friday, and the one who's had to explain way too many times why a part doesn't fit.

In my first year (2017), fresh out of a parts counter job, I made what I thought was a simple mistake. A regular customer needed a strut assembly for a 2014 Honda Accord. Quick search, found a manufacturer that seemed like a decent price, boom – order placed. The mechanic installed it, the car sagged on one side, and the customer was furious. That particular strut assembly was meant for a base model with an older suspension arm, not the sport-tuned trim they had.

Total cost of that error: $890 in redo labor plus a 1-week delay for the correct part. The shop owner didn't yell. He just gave me a look. You know the one. That's when I started keeping a checklist. This article is basically that checklist.

The Real Problem: It's Never Just One Thing

Let's be honest. When a customer comes in saying "I need a strut assembly," or "How do I check brake pad wear?" or "I think my intercooler coolant is low," the surface problem is usually the symptom, not the disease. The real problem is a perfect storm of wrong assumptions, poor diagnostics, and a desire for the quickest fix.

Based on hundreds of orders I've processed, here's the breakdown of what's actually happening under the hood of most shop mistakes.

1. The "Good Enough" Parts Spec

For something like a strut assembly, the number of variations is staggering. You’ve got your standard OE replacement, your quick-strut, your performance coilover, and within each category, there’s often a choice between standard and a heavy-duty version. The part number might look the same for a 2015 Ford F-150, but the difference between a 2WD and 4WD front strut is massive.

I once had a customer who ordered a set of four strut assemblies. They all arrived, looked the same, but we'd inadvertently ordered the left and right for a different model year. The swap on the 2WD was a simple job, but the 4WD version required a different wheel hub bearing that wasn't included. The customer was left waiting three extra days.

The root cause? The person doing the ordering went purely by a generic fitment guide and ignored the specific trim level details. We were in a hurry. Always a bad idea.

2. The Intercooler Coolant Confusion

This one is a personal frustration. The term "intercooler coolant" gets thrown around like it’s a single substance. It’s not. It can be a specific type of water-glycol mix, a high-performance waterless coolant, or even just pure distilled water for racing applications. The system it’s going into matters enormously.

On a $3,200 order for a performance shop that was building a custom turbo kit, I once ordered a generic "racing coolant" that didn't have the proper corrosion inhibitors. It “looked” right, it “cost” right, but the specific water pump they were using required a different additive package. The entire charge air cooler got contaminated. We caught the error before install, but the shop had to spend three hours flushing the system. That’s $450 in lost labor they couldn't bill to anyone.

The deeper issue? Many technicians don’t distinguish between a coolant that works and a coolant that is specified for the system. They see the word "coolant" and assume it's all the same. It’s not. The same goes for people searching for "how to check brake pad" – they often miss the critical step of checking the rotor thickness, not just the pad material.

The Hidden Costs of These Mistakes

This is where the problem deep-dive gets painful. The cost isn't just the price of the wrong part plus return shipping. That's the easy part.

  • Lost Labor Time: The mechanic who spent an hour installing the wrong strut assembly could have been billing a different job. That’s $75-$150 an hour, gone.
  • Customer Trust Erosion: A customer whose car comes back with a problem a week later because the wrong coolant was used? That story spreads fast. In a small town, that’s devastating.
  • The "Rush" Premium: When we realize the part is wrong, we need the right one now. That means paying a premium for next-day air from a warehouse 3 states away. That 50-100% markup eats into any profit margin from the original sale.

Let me give you a real number: I've tracked the cost of my own ordering mistakes over the last 18 months. They total roughly $3,200 in wasted budget. Almost every single one came from a rush job where I didn't follow our pre-check list. The most frustrating part: I could have avoided every single one.

The Only Real Solution: The Pre-Check List

So after the third rejection in Q1 2024, I created a simple pre-check list. It’s not a complex document. It’s a piece of paper with three columns: Part Number, Vehicle Application, and Critical Notes.

Here’s the core of it:

  1. Don’t trust the first search result. Cross-reference the manufacturer’s website (like Philips for their lighting ballasts or sensors) for the specific part number.
  2. Verify the trim level. Don’t just copy the year and model. Ask for the VIN or the specific trim (e.g., EX, LX, Sport). This is crucial for strut assemblies and suspension components.
  3. Specify the coolant type. Don’t just order “intercooler coolant.” Ask: Is it a water-ethylene glycol mix? Has it been diluted? What’s the operating temperature range needed?
  4. For brake checks, teach the full procedure. A customer asking “how to check brake pad” needs to know about rotor thickness, pad depth, and brake fluid level. A single visual check isn’t enough.

It’s boring advice, I know. But it’s the boring stuff that saves you an $890 redo. I’d rather be boring than wrong.
